Changes to aiwise.scroll.pub

root
root
23 days ago
Initial commit
body.html
Changed around line 1
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+

Discover the Power of AI

+

Your comprehensive guide to modern artificial intelligence tools

+
+
+
+

Popular AI Tools

+
+
+
🎨
+

DALL-E

+

Create stunning artwork and images from text descriptions

+
+ Image Generation
+ Creative Design
+
+
+
+
+
💬
+

ChatGPT

+

Advanced language model for conversations and content creation

+
+ Text Generation
+ Problem Solving
+
+
+
+
+
🎵
+

Mubert

+

AI-powered music generation for various moods and styles

+
+ Music Creation
+ Sound Design
+
+
+
+
+
+
+

Why Use AI Tools?

+
+
+

Increased Productivity

+

Automate repetitive tasks and focus on creative work

+
+
+

Cost Efficiency

+

Reduce operational costs and maximize resources

+
+
+

Innovation

+

Access cutting-edge technology for better results

+
+
+
+
+
+

Stay Updated

+
+
+
+
+
+
+
+
+

Made with 💡 by AI Wise

+
index.scroll
Changed around line 1
+ buildHtml
+ baseUrl https://aiwise.scroll.pub
+ metaTags
+ description "Discover and learn about the latest AI tools and their practical benefits. Your comprehensive guide to artificial intelligence products."
+ keywords "AI tools, artificial intelligence, AI guide, machine learning tools, AI products"
+ editButton /edit.html
+ title AI Wise - Your Guide to Modern AI Tools
+ style.css
+ body.html
+ script.js
prompt.json
Changed around line 1
+ {
+ "id": "msg_014kK8MWsVNu7B28FczD3B82",
+ "type": "message",
+ "role": "assistant",
+ "model": "claude-3-5-sonnet-20241022",
+ "content": [
+ {
+ "type": "text",
+ "text": "I'll create a website that guides users through modern AI tools and their benefits.\n\n---domain---\naiwise.scroll.pub\n\n---index.scroll---\nbuildHtml\nbaseUrl https://aiwise.scroll.pub\nmetaTags\n description \"Discover and learn about the latest AI tools and their practical benefits. Your comprehensive guide to artificial intelligence products.\"\n keywords \"AI tools, artificial intelligence, AI guide, machine learning tools, AI products\"\neditButton /edit.html\ntitle AI Wise - Your Guide to Modern AI Tools\nstyle.css\nbody.html\nscript.js\n\n---body.html---\n
\n \n
\n\n
\n
\n

Discover the Power of AI

\n

Your comprehensive guide to modern artificial intelligence tools

\n
\n\n
\n

Popular AI Tools

\n
\n
\n
🎨
\n

DALL-E

\n

Create stunning artwork and images from text descriptions

\n
\n Image Generation\n Creative Design\n
\n
\n\n
\n
💬
\n

ChatGPT

\n

Advanced language model for conversations and content creation

\n
\n Text Generation\n Problem Solving\n
\n
\n\n
\n
🎵
\n

Mubert

\n

AI-powered music generation for various moods and styles

\n
\n Music Creation\n Sound Design\n
\n
\n
\n
\n\n
\n

Why Use AI Tools?

\n
\n
\n

Increased Productivity

\n

Automate repetitive tasks and focus on creative work

\n
\n
\n

Cost Efficiency

\n

Reduce operational costs and maximize resources

\n
\n
\n

Innovation

\n

Access cutting-edge technology for better results

\n
\n
\n
\n\n
\n

Stay Updated

\n
\n \n \n
\n
\n
\n\n
\n

Made with 💡 by AI Wise

\n
\n\n---style.css---\n:root {\n --primary-color: #2a6ef5;\n --secondary-color: #6c63ff;\n --text-color: #333;\n --background-color: #f8f9fa;\n --card-background: #ffffff;\n}\n\n* {\n margin: 0;\n padding: 0;\n box-sizing: border-box;\n}\n\nbody {\n font-family: 'Segoe UI', system-ui, sans-serif;\n line-height: 1.6;\n color: var(--text-color);\n background-color: var(--background-color);\n}\n\n.navbar {\n display: flex;\n justify-content: space-between;\n align-items: center;\n padding: 1rem 5%;\n background: var(--card-background);\n box-shadow: 0 2px 10px rgba(0,0,0,0.1);\n position: fixed;\n width: 100%;\n z-index: 1000;\n}\n\n.logo {\n font-size: 1.5rem;\n font-weight: bold;\n background: linear-gradient(45deg, var(--primary-color), var(--secondary-color));\n -webkit-background-clip: text;\n color: transparent;\n}\n\n.nav-links {\n display: flex;\n list-style: none;\n gap: 2rem;\n}\n\n.nav-links a {\n text-decoration: none;\n color: var(--text-color);\n transition: color 0.3s;\n}\n\n.nav-links a:hover {\n color: var(--primary-color);\n}\n\n.menu-toggle {\n display: none;\n flex-direction: column;\n gap: 5px;\n cursor: pointer;\n}\n\n.menu-toggle span {\n width: 25px;\n height: 3px;\n background-color: var(--text-color);\n transition: 0.3s;\n}\n\n.hero {\n height: 100vh;\n display: flex;\n flex-direction: column;\n justify-content: center;\n align-items: center;\n text-align: center;\n padding: 0 1rem;\n background: linear-gradient(135deg, rgba(42,110,245,0.1), rgba(108,99,255,0.1));\n}\n\n.hero h1 {\n font-size: 3.5rem;\n margin-bottom: 1rem;\n background: linear-gradient(45deg, var(--primary-color), var(--secondary-color));\n -webkit-background-clip: text;\n color: transparent;\n}\n\n.tools-grid, .benefits {\n padding: 5rem 5%;\n}\n\n.card-container {\n display: grid;\n grid-template-columns: repeat(auto-fit, minmax(280px, 1fr));\n gap: 2rem;\n margin-top: 2rem;\n}\n\n.tool-card {\n background: var(--card-background);\n padding: 2rem;\n border-radius: 15px;\n box-shadow: 0 4px 20px rgba(0,0,0,0.1);\n transition: transform 0.3s;\n}\n\n.tool-card:hover {\n transform: translateY(-5px);\n}\n\n.card-icon {\n font-size: 2.5rem;\n margin-bottom: 1rem;\n}\n\n.features {\n display: flex;\n gap: 0.5rem;\n margin-top: 1rem;\n flex-wrap: wrap;\n}\n\n.features span {\n background: rgba(42,110,245,0.1);\n padding: 0.3rem 0.8rem;\n border-radius: 20px;\n font-size: 0.9rem;\n}\n\n.benefits-grid {\n display: grid;\n grid-template-columns: repeat(auto-fit, minmax(250px, 1fr));\n gap: 2rem;\n margin-top: 2rem;\n}\n\n.benefit-item {\n text-align: center;\n padding: 2rem;\n background: var(--card-background);\n border-radius: 15px;\n box-shadow: 0 4px 20px rgba(0,0,0,0.1);\n}\n\n.contact {\n text-align: center;\n padding: 5rem 5%;\n background: linear-gradient(135deg, rgba(42,110,245,0.1), rgba(108,99,255,0.1));\n}\n\n.contact-form {\n max-width: 500px;\n margin: 2rem auto;\n display: flex;\n gap: 1rem;\n}\n\ninput[type=\"email\"] {\n flex: 1;\n padding: 0.8rem;\n border: 2px solid transparent;\n border-radius: 5px;\n outline: none;\n transition: border-color 0.3s;\n}\n\ninput[type=\"email\"]:focus {\n border-color: var(--primary-color);\n}\n\nbutton {\n padding: 0.8rem 2rem;\n background: var(--primary-color);\n color: white;\n border: none;\n border-radius: 5px;\n cursor: pointer;\n transition: background-color 0.3s;\n}\n\nbutton:hover {\n background: var(--secondary-color);\n}\n\nfooter {\n text-align: center;\n padding: 2rem;\n background: var(--card-background);\n}\n\n@media (max-width: 768px) {\n .menu-toggle {\n display: flex;\n }\n\n .nav-links {\n display: none;\n position: absolute;\n top: 100%;\n left: 0;\n width: 100%;\n background: var(--card-background);\n flex-direction: column;\n padding: 1rem;\n text-align: center;\n }\n\n .nav-links.active {\n display: flex;\n }\n\n .hero h1 {\n font-size: 2.5rem;\n }\n\n .contact-form {\n flex-direction: column;\n padding: 0 1rem;\n }\n}\n\n---script.js---\ndocument.addEventListener('DOMContentLoaded', () => {\n // Mobile menu toggle\n const menuToggle = document.querySelector('.menu-toggle');\n const navLinks = document.querySelector('.nav-links');\n\n menuToggle.addEventListener('click', () => {\n navLinks.classList.toggle('active');\n const spans = menuToggle.querySelectorAll('span');\n spans.forEach(span => span.classList.toggle('active'));\n });\n\n // Smooth scrolling for navigation links\n document.querySelectorAll('a[href^=\"#\"]').forEach(anchor => {\n anchor.addEventListener('click', function (e) {\n e.preventDefault();\n const target = document.querySelector(this.getAttribute('href'));\n if (target) {\n target.scrollIntoView({\n behavior: 'smooth'\n });\n // Close mobile menu if open\n navLinks.classList.remove('active');\n }\n });\n });\n\n // Newsletter form submission\n const form = document.getElementById('newsletter-form');\n form.addEventListener('submit', (e) => {\n e.preventDefault();\n const email = form.querySelector('input[type=\"email\"]').value;\n alert(`Thank you for subscribing with: ${email}`);\n form.reset();\n });\n\n // Intersection Observer for fade-in animations\n const observer = new IntersectionObserver((entries) => {\n entries.forEach(entry => {\n if (entry.isIntersecting) {\n entry.target.classList.add('visible');\n }\n });\n }, {\n threshold: 0.1\n });\n\n // Observe all cards and benefit items\n document.querySelectorAll('.tool-card, .benefit-item').forEach((item) => {\n observer.observe(item);\n });\n});\n\n---end---\n\nThis design features:\n1. Modern, clean interface with gradient accents\n2. Responsive layout that works on all devices\n3. Smooth animations and transitions\n4. Interactive elements with hover effects\n5. Mobile-friendly navigation\n6. Card-based design for AI tools\n7. Newsletter subscription form\n8. Intersection Observer for scroll animations\n9. Semantic HTML structure\n10. Accessibility considerations\n11. Performance optimizations\n12. Clean, modular JavaScript\n13. Beautiful typography and spacing\n14. Professional color scheme\n15. Engaging visual hierarchy\n\nThe site is both informative and visually appealing, making it easy for users to learn about AI tools while enjoying a modern web experience."
+ }
+ ],
+ "stop_reason": "end_turn",
+ "stop_sequence": null,
+ "usage": {
+ "input_tokens": 294,
+ "cache_creation_input_tokens": 0,
+ "cache_read_input_tokens": 0,
+ "output_tokens": 3152
+ }
+ }
readme.scroll
Changed around line 1
+ # aiwise.scroll.pub
+ Website generated by Claude from prompt: I want to build a website which introduces how to use different AI product nowadays and list these AI's advantage
script.js
Changed around line 1
+ document.addEventListener('DOMContentLoaded', () => {
+ // Mobile menu toggle
+ const menuToggle = document.querySelector('.menu-toggle');
+ const navLinks = document.querySelector('.nav-links');
+
+ menuToggle.addEventListener('click', () => {
+ navLinks.classList.toggle('active');
+ const spans = menuToggle.querySelectorAll('span');
+ spans.forEach(span => span.classList.toggle('active'));
+ });
+
+ // Smooth scrolling for navigation links
+ document.querySelectorAll('a[href^="#"]').forEach(anchor => {
+ anchor.addEventListener('click', function (e) {
+ e.preventDefault();
+ const target = document.querySelector(this.getAttribute('href'));
+ if (target) {
+ target.scrollIntoView({
+ behavior: 'smooth'
+ });
+ // Close mobile menu if open
+ navLinks.classList.remove('active');
+ }
+ });
+ });
+
+ // Newsletter form submission
+ const form = document.getElementById('newsletter-form');
+ form.addEventListener('submit', (e) => {
+ e.preventDefault();
+ const email = form.querySelector('input[type="email"]').value;
+ alert(`Thank you for subscribing with: ${email}`);
+ form.reset();
+ });
+
+ // Intersection Observer for fade-in animations
+ const observer = new IntersectionObserver((entries) => {
+ entries.forEach(entry => {
+ if (entry.isIntersecting) {
+ entry.target.classList.add('visible');
+ }
+ });
+ }, {
+ threshold: 0.1
+ });
+
+ // Observe all cards and benefit items
+ document.querySelectorAll('.tool-card, .benefit-item').forEach((item) => {
+ observer.observe(item);
+ });
+ });
style.css
Changed around line 1
+ :root {
+ --primary-color: #2a6ef5;
+ --secondary-color: #6c63ff;
+ --text-color: #333;
+ --background-color: #f8f9fa;
+ --card-background: #ffffff;
+ }
+
+ * {
+ margin: 0;
+ padding: 0;
+ box-sizing: border-box;
+ }
+
+ body {
+ font-family: 'Segoe UI', system-ui, sans-serif;
+ line-height: 1.6;
+ color: var(--text-color);
+ background-color: var(--background-color);
+ }
+
+ .navbar {
+ display: flex;
+ justify-content: space-between;
+ align-items: center;
+ padding: 1rem 5%;
+ background: var(--card-background);
+ box-shadow: 0 2px 10px rgba(0,0,0,0.1);
+ position: fixed;
+ width: 100%;
+ z-index: 1000;
+ }
+
+ .logo {
+ font-size: 1.5rem;
+ font-weight: bold;
+ background: linear-gradient(45deg, var(--primary-color), var(--secondary-color));
+ -webkit-background-clip: text;
+ color: transparent;
+ }
+
+ .nav-links {
+ display: flex;
+ list-style: none;
+ gap: 2rem;
+ }
+
+ .nav-links a {
+ text-decoration: none;
+ color: var(--text-color);
+ transition: color 0.3s;
+ }
+
+ .nav-links a:hover {
+ color: var(--primary-color);
+ }
+
+ .menu-toggle {
+ display: none;
+ flex-direction: column;
+ gap: 5px;
+ cursor: pointer;
+ }
+
+ .menu-toggle span {
+ width: 25px;
+ height: 3px;
+ background-color: var(--text-color);
+ transition: 0.3s;
+ }
+
+ .hero {
+ height: 100vh;
+ display: flex;
+ flex-direction: column;
+ justify-content: center;
+ align-items: center;
+ text-align: center;
+ padding: 0 1rem;
+ background: linear-gradient(135deg, rgba(42,110,245,0.1), rgba(108,99,255,0.1));
+ }
+
+ .hero h1 {
+ font-size: 3.5rem;
+ margin-bottom: 1rem;
+ background: linear-gradient(45deg, var(--primary-color), var(--secondary-color));
+ -webkit-background-clip: text;
+ color: transparent;
+ }
+
+ .tools-grid, .benefits {
+ padding: 5rem 5%;
+ }
+
+ .card-container {
+ display: grid;
+ grid-template-columns: repeat(auto-fit, minmax(280px, 1fr));
+ gap: 2rem;
+ margin-top: 2rem;
+ }
+
+ .tool-card {
+ background: var(--card-background);
+ padding: 2rem;
+ border-radius: 15px;
+ box-shadow: 0 4px 20px rgba(0,0,0,0.1);
+ transition: transform 0.3s;
+ }
+
+ .tool-card:hover {
+ transform: translateY(-5px);
+ }
+
+ .card-icon {
+ font-size: 2.5rem;
+ margin-bottom: 1rem;
+ }
+
+ .features {
+ display: flex;
+ gap: 0.5rem;
+ margin-top: 1rem;
+ flex-wrap: wrap;
+ }
+
+ .features span {
+ background: rgba(42,110,245,0.1);
+ padding: 0.3rem 0.8rem;
+ border-radius: 20px;
+ font-size: 0.9rem;
+ }
+
+ .benefits-grid {
+ display: grid;
+ grid-template-columns: repeat(auto-fit, minmax(250px, 1fr));
+ gap: 2rem;
+ margin-top: 2rem;
+ }
+
+ .benefit-item {
+ text-align: center;
+ padding: 2rem;
+ background: var(--card-background);
+ border-radius: 15px;
+ box-shadow: 0 4px 20px rgba(0,0,0,0.1);
+ }
+
+ .contact {
+ text-align: center;
+ padding: 5rem 5%;
+ background: linear-gradient(135deg, rgba(42,110,245,0.1), rgba(108,99,255,0.1));
+ }
+
+ .contact-form {
+ max-width: 500px;
+ margin: 2rem auto;
+ display: flex;
+ gap: 1rem;
+ }
+
+ input[type="email"] {
+ flex: 1;
+ padding: 0.8rem;
+ border: 2px solid transparent;
+ border-radius: 5px;
+ outline: none;
+ transition: border-color 0.3s;
+ }
+
+ input[type="email"]:focus {
+ border-color: var(--primary-color);
+ }
+
+ button {
+ padding: 0.8rem 2rem;
+ background: var(--primary-color);
+ color: white;
+ border: none;
+ border-radius: 5px;
+ cursor: pointer;
+ transition: background-color 0.3s;
+ }
+
+ button:hover {
+ background: var(--secondary-color);
+ }
+
+ footer {
+ text-align: center;
+ padding: 2rem;
+ background: var(--card-background);
+ }
+
+ @media (max-width: 768px) {
+ .menu-toggle {
+ display: flex;
+ }
+
+ .nav-links {
+ display: none;
+ position: absolute;
+ top: 100%;
+ left: 0;
+ width: 100%;
+ background: var(--card-background);
+ flex-direction: column;
+ padding: 1rem;
+ text-align: center;
+ }
+
+ .nav-links.active {
+ display: flex;
+ }
+
+ .hero h1 {
+ font-size: 2.5rem;
+ }
+
+ .contact-form {
+ flex-direction: column;
+ padding: 0 1rem;
+ }
+ }